Overview
This is a remote role that may be hired in several markets across the United States. Provides technical solutions within the ServiceNow ITAM products based on configuration best practices. Responsible for designing, developing, and testing technical solutions through deployment. This is a remote role that may be hired in several markets across the United States.
Responsibilities
- Be the technical expert in how to best support IT by configuring ITAM processes using ServiceNow best practices focused on configuration vs. customization
- Leads technical efforts in the development, implementation, and maintenance of the ServiceNow application.
- Support the engagements efforts for ITAM specific areas, which include software asset management (SAM) and hardware asset management (HAM) implementations.
- Experience with ITAM processes that support SAM and HAM.
- Advise process owners in their efforts to take advantage of the ServiceNow ITAM Solution's standard capabilities in their efforts to improve their IT processes.
- Keeps up with the latest ServiceNow releases and advises of upcoming changes or new features.
- Lead design workshops focused on ServiceNow Platform and ITAM Solution technology
- Completing required documentation such as business requirements for technical aspects of the solution
- Work with other solutions teams to ensure consistency across the platform
- Using Agile mythology to draft technically focused user stories, acceptance criteria, and test plans
- Create change requests and adhere to all change management delivery processes
- Perform knowledge transfer, obtain approvals, and support delivery
- Provide technical aspects of project delivery and solution delivery
- Develop required portal components
- Prepare all deliverables focused on the technology and responsible for quality of configured/developed solution
- Responsible for presenting and demoing solutions prior to deployment
- Juggle multiple and complex projects/initiatives
- Promoting continuous improvement practices for delivery/engagement materials
- Provides support to technical teams during upgrades
